Below is HSRP Process in Different Cities in India
HSRP Process for New Cars - Process almost similar across Cities
- Vehicle owner to go to Transport Office department designated (which is the RTO Office)
- Submit copy of ID Proof, Address Proof, Insurance, Retail Invoice (if a new car) along with fees and take receipt acknowledgement
- An appointment time is generally issued at time of acknowledgement when the individual can come to RTO for affixation of HSRP
- Vehicle to be taken to Designated Transport Office (basis vehicle number series) or the Affixation Station (as referred during submission) for getting HSRP fixed on the vehicle
Fees for HSRP
Charges for HSRP is as below :-
- Rs. 120 - 150 for 2 wheeler in most of the cities
- Rs. 160 - 180 in case of 3 Wheeler
- Rs. 320 - 350 for Passenger Cars and Light Commercial Vehicles
RTO for Vehicle Series in Most of the Cities/States in India
RTO in Hyderabad
AP-9 Khairtabad, Hyderabad
AP-10 Secunderabad, Hyderabad
AP-11 Malakpet, Hyderabad
AP-12 Bahadurpura, Hyderabad
AP-13 Mehndipatnam, Hyderabad
RTO in Delhi
DL-1 Delhi North: Mall Road
DL-2 : Tilak Marg
DL-3 South Delhi South: Sheikh Sarai
DL-4 West Delhi West 1: West Janakpuri
DL-5 North East Delhi: Loni Road
DL-6 Central Delhi Central: Sarai Kale Khan
DL-7 East Delhi East 1: Mayur Vihar
DL-8 North West Delhi 1: Wazir Pur
DL-9 South West Delhi South West 1: Janakpuri / Palam
DL-10 West Delhi: Raja Garden
DL-11 North-West Delhi North West Zone II: Rohini
DL-12 South-West Delhi South West II: Vasant Vihar
DL-13 East Delhi : Surajmal Vihar / Shahdara
RTO in Faridabad/Gurgaon
HR - 26 Gurgaon
HR - 51 Faridabad
HR - 55 Commercial Vehicles in Gurgaon
HR - 72 South Gurgaon
RTO in Goa
GA-01 Panjim
GA-02 Margao
GA-03 Mapusa
GA-04 Bicholim
GA-05 Ponda
GA-06 Vasco
GA-07 Panaji
GA-08 Margao
GA-09 Quepem
RTO in Bangalore
KA-01 Bangalore Central: Koramangala
KA-02 Bangalore West: Rajajinagar-
KA-03 Bangalore East: Indiranagar-
KA-04 Bangalore North: Yeshwanthpur-
KA-05 Bangalore South: Jayanagar-
KA-50 Yelahanka-
KA-51 Electronics City
KA-52 Nelamangala-
KA-53 K.R. Puram
RTO in MumbaiMH-01 Mumbai (South) - Tardeo
MH-02 Mumbai (West) - Andheri West
MH-03 Mumbai (East) - Chheda Nagar, Ghatkopar East
MH-04 Thane
MH-05 Kalyan:
MH-47 Borivali, (from Goregaon to Dahisar)
MH-48 Virar (Vasai to Virar)
RTO in Pune
MH - 12 Pune
MH 14 Pimpri Chinchwad in Pune
RTO in Chennai
TN-01 Chennai Central (Ayanavaram)
TN-02 Chennai West (Anna Nagar)
TN-03 Chennai North East (Tondiarpet)
TN-04 Chennai East (Basin Bridge)
TN-05 Chennai North (Kolathur)
TN-06 Chennai South East (Mandaveli)
TN-07 Chennai South (Thiruvanmiyur)
TN-09 Chennai West (K.K. Nagar)
TN-10 Chennai South West (Valasarawakkam)
RTO in Coimbatore
TN-37 Coimbatore South: Peelamedu
TN-38 Coimbatore North: Thudiyalur
RTO in Kanpur
UP-77 Kanpur Rural Area
UP-78 Kanpur - Kanpur City
UP-78G, AG, BG, CG & so on Kanpur Government Vehicles
UP-78AN, BN, CN & so on Kanpur CNG Vehicles
